免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

android开发一个app

Android是一个非常流行的移动设备操作系统,所以开发一个Android应用程序是一个非常有用和有趣的过程。在本篇文章中,我将为您介绍如何为Android设备开发一个简单的应用程序。

1.确定应用程序的目标

在开始开发之前,首先我们需要确定应用程序的目标。通过考虑用户的需求和利益来确定一个合适的方向。这可以帮助我们更好地开发应用程序,确保其具有设计和开发的价值。

2.学习开发工具

Android的开发工具有很多。我们可以选择Android Studio或其他集成开发环境。学习这些工具是开发应用程序的首要任务。在学习过程中,我们需要了解如何在IDE中创建项目、完成项目结构、编写界面和代码,以及如何在模拟器和实际设备上启动应用程序。除此之外,我们还需要了解如何调试应用程序和如何使用工具和框架优化应用程序的性能。

3.思考应用程序的流程

在确定开发工具后,我们应该考虑应用程序的整个流程。这应该包括应用程序的UI、数据的输入和输出以及应用程序的工作流程。为了实现良好的用户体验,我们应该使应用程序的交互过程简单而直观。对于数据的输入和输出,我们应该使用可靠的网络通信和数据库。在考虑工作流程时,我们需要遵循最佳实践,以确保应用程序可以及时响应用户的动作。

4.编写应用程序

基于前面的准备工作,我们可以开始第一次编写应用程序了。学习如何创建适当的UI、如何使用UI控件和如何处理UI事件。另外,我们需要学习编写和读取数据的代码和如何使用各种网络和数据库通信方式。

在编写应用程序时,我们需要密切关注我们的代码是否遵循最佳实践。另外,我们应该使用Android API中最新的特性来优化我们的代码。

5.测试应用程序

在编写应用程序的过程中,我们需要反复测试以确保应用程序的功能正常。在这一过程中,我们应该使用模拟器或实际设备来进行测试,并遵循最佳实践,以便在应用程序中检测到潜在的错误和缺陷。

6.发布应用程序

在通过测试后,我们可以将应用程序提交到应用商店发布。在这一过程中,我们需要遵循应用商店的规定和标准,以便应用程序正常发布和推广。

结论

在本文中,我介绍了如何为Android设备开发一个应用程序。这些步骤包括确定应用程序的目标、学习开发工具、思考应用程序流程、编写应用程序、测试应用程序和发布应用程序。通过遵循这些步骤,我们可以获得一份高质量的Android应用程序。


相关知识:
fc开发工具app
FC开发工具(FPGA Configuration tool)是一种用于配置FPGA(Field Programmable Gate Array)芯片的软件工具。FPGA是一种可编程的硬件设备,可以通过重新配置实现不同的功能。FC开发工具可以让开发人员在F
2023-07-14
app开发怎么开始
APP开发是指通过编程语言和开发工具,将想法和设计转化为可在移动设备上运行的应用程序。在开始APP开发之前,需要掌握一些基础知识和技能。下面将介绍APP开发的基本原理和详细步骤。一、基本原理1.平台选择:在开始APP开发之前,需要选择开发的平台。常见的平台
2023-06-29
app开发费用包括哪些
在开发一个APP的过程中,需要考虑多种不同因素。以下是APP开发费用的一些核心因素:1. 开发团队在开发APP之前,你需要雇佣一个开发团队。这通常包括开发人员、设计师、测试人员和项目经理,每个团队成员的工资水平都不同。例如,在美国,一名开发人员的薪水通常在
2023-06-29
app开发的基本流程介绍
App开发是一项复杂的过程,通常需要整合多种技术和设计领域的知识。本文将介绍App开发的基本流程,其中包括需求分析、界面设计、编码、测试和发布等过程。1. 需求分析在开始App开发之前,需要对需求进行分析。这个环节通常由需求分析师或产品经理完成。他们的主要
2023-06-29
app定制开发费用金华
任何一款App都需要经过一系列的环节才能最终成为用户手中的产品,其中的一个重要环节就是定制开发。App定制开发指的是根据客户的需求定制特定的功能设计,并且在此基础上进行技术实现。这样就可以根据客户的需求开发出具有定制化特征的App应用。App定制开发需要进
2023-05-06
app定制开发现货供应
App定制开发是指根据客户需求,将其功能、设计、流程等方面进行定制开发,以满足客户对App应用的个性化需求。这种定制开发适用于各种不同行业的企业,如金融、医疗、教育等等。App定制开发需要经过以下步骤:1. 客户需求调研:为了满足客户的个性化需求,定制开发
2023-05-06